There’s More Than One Way To Climb Big Rocks

Joey Luna of Momentum Indoor Climbing explains the unique aspects of different climbing techniques, such as bouldering, top rope, and lead climbing.

Rock climbing doesn't always require ropes and harnesses.

Joey Luna, general manager of Momentum Indoor Climbing – Silver Street, talks about the unique aspects of different climbing techniques, such as bouldering, top rope, and lead climbing.
